Original research:
The clinical utility of potential screening tools is uncertain. Although screening with MVAP
followed by unattended HST may accurately distinguish persons in the general population who
are more or less likely to have OSA, current data are limited by potential spectrum bias, with an
oversampling of high-risk participants and those with OSA and OSAS. Further, we found no
study that prospectively evaluated screening questionnaires or clinical prediction tools to report
the calibration or the clinical utility for improving health outcomes. Other eligible screening
questionnaires (BQ and STOP-BANG) were evaluated by two studies each and found
inconsistent results. Treatment with PAP and MADs improve intermediate outcomes—PAP
effectively reduces AHI to normal or near-normal levels reduces BP; MADs also reduce AHI
and BP, although the magnitudes of effects were generally less than those with PAP. Although
consistent observational evidence has established that persons with severe or moderate to severe
OSA die at twice the rate of that of controls, trials of PAP and other treatments have not
satisfactorily evaluated whether treatment reduces mortality or improves most other health
outcomes, barring evidence of possible benefit for reduction in EDS and improved sleep-related
QOL.
